Aquaculture Public Hearing - Maude Robin McCoy/James W. Balano III

Date: June 18, 2024

Time: 1:00 p.m.

Location: St. George Town Office, 3 School Street

Town: Tenants Harbor

The Department of Marine Resources (DMR) is holding a public hearing on the proposal listed below:

Applicant Name: Maude Robin McCoy/James W. Balano, III

Application Type: Standard Lease

Culture Type: Suspended Culture of Shellfish

Location: Wheeler’s Bay, St. George

Acreage and Term Requested: 1.98 Acres for 20 years

If the hearing listed above is postponed or continued, an alternate public hearing will be held on June 20, 2024 at the same time and location.  Notice of a postponement or a continuance will be posted on DMR’s website.

REGISTERING FOR THE HEARING:  The hearing will be conducted in accordance with the adjudicatory proceeding provisions of the Maine Administrative Procedure Act (5 M.R.S.A., ch. 375, subchapter 4).  Persons wishing to attend the hearing and ask questions of the parties or testify under oath about the effect of the proposed lease must register to participate.  Interested persons need to complete an online registration form no later than 5:00 p.m., June 3, 2024.  If you need assistance with the form, please contact DMR.

INTERVENING:  Applications to intervene need to be received by DMR no later than 5:00 p.m., June 3, 2024.  DMR will decide whether to grant intervenor applications five days before the hearing. If you are granted intervenor status, you become a legal party to the proceeding. Contact DMR for a copy of the intervenor application.

RELEVANT AUTHORITY:  The rules governing the leasing program are found in Chapter 2 of DMR regulations.  The statutory provisions are: 5 M.R.S.A. §9051 et seq. & 12 M.R.S.A. §6072(1) et seq., & 12 M.R.S.A. §6072-A(1) et seq.
